What is Remote Patient Monitoring?

Remote patient monitoring (RPM) is a system that uses technology to monitor and collect patient data outside of traditional healthcare settings. RPM devices can be worn or implanted on a patient’s body and are designed to track vital signs, such as blood pressure, heart rate, and glucose levels. The data is then transmitted to healthcare providers, who can use it to make informed decisions about a patient’s care. Remote patient monitoring has become an increasingly popular tool for healthcare providers due to its ability to improve healthcare outcomes and reduce costs.

What is MIPS?

The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) is a quality payment program designed by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) to incentivize healthcare providers to improve healthcare outcomes while reducing costs. MIPS measures healthcare providers’ performance across four categories: Quality, Promoting Interoperability, Improvement Activities, and Cost. Healthcare providers are scored based on their performance in these categories, and the scores are used to determine the provider’s reimbursement rate from Medicare.

Remote patient monitoring can help improve MIPS scores in several ways. Firstly, remote patient monitoring can improve the quality of patient care. By monitoring patient data outside traditional healthcare settings, healthcare providers can identify and address health issues before they become serious. This can lead to better patient outcomes and higher quality scores in the Quality category.

Secondly, remote patient monitoring can help healthcare providers meet the Promoting Interoperability requirements of MIPS. Remote patient monitoring devices are designed to transmit data electronically, which can help healthcare providers meet the requirement for electronic health record (EHR) use. Additionally, remote patient monitoring can help healthcare providers meet patient engagement requirements by allowing patients to access their health data and communicate with their healthcare providers remotely.

Thirdly, remote patient monitoring can help healthcare providers meet the Improvement Activities requirements of MIPS. Improvement Activities are activities that healthcare providers can undertake to improve the quality of care provided to patients. Remote patient monitoring can be used as an Improvement Activity by allowing healthcare providers to monitor and address patient health issues outside of traditional healthcare settings.

Finally, remote patient monitoring can help healthcare providers reduce costs and improve their scores in the Cost category of MIPS. By identifying and addressing health issues before they become serious, healthcare providers can reduce the need for expensive hospitalizations and emergency department visits. This can lead to lower healthcare costs and higher scores in the Cost category.
